About

Sirsi Corporation, based in the US, specializes in library automation solutions, enhancing library operations and user engagement through advanced software and services. Sirsi Corporation, founded in 1981 in Lehi, US, focuses on providing library management solutions. The company has undergone strategic changes and was recently acquired by Harris Computer Systems, Inc. on December 24, 2024, from ICV Partners, Spotlight Equity Partners, and Argosy Private Equity for undisclosed financial terms.


It has raised a total of USD 260. 00 mn, with its latest funding round being a Secondary Buyout from Vista Equity Partners. SirsiDynix specializes in providing comprehensive library automation solutions through its flagship products, including the BLUEcloud Library Services Platform (LSP), SirsiDynix Symphony®, and EOS. Web, among others.


These products are designed to streamline library operations, enhance user engagement, and improve accessibility to library resources. The BLUEcloud platform allows libraries to manage acquisitions, cataloging, circulation, and patron discovery in a cloud-based environment, enabling users to easily find and utilize library materials. SirsiDynix serves a diverse client base that includes public, academic, K-12, and special libraries across North America, Europe, and other international markets, empowering them with the tools necessary to effectively manage their collections and engage with their communities. SirsiDynix generates revenue primarily through subscription-based models for its software and services.


Libraries pay for access to the various BLUEcloud modules and other integrated library systems, allowing them to tailor their software usage according to specific needs. Transactions typically involve annual or multi-year contracts where libraries commit to using SirsiDynix products, which include flagship offerings like BLUEcloud Acquisitions and BLUEcloud Analytics. The pricing structure is designed to accommodate the varying budgets of different library types, ensuring that both large consortia and smaller individual libraries can access the necessary resources to achieve their operational goals. This approach fosters long-term partnerships as libraries rely on SirsiDynix for continuous support and software updates.
